Microbiology is a branch of science that deals with microbes. The term microbiology derives its name from three Greek words mikros [small] bios [life] and logos [study]. Microbiology focus on the occurrence and distribution of microorganisms in nature, their structure, physiology, reproduction, metabolism and classification.
Microbes - Microorganisms are tiny and invisible to naked eye. They can be seen only by magnifying their image with a microscope. Small subcellular or cellular living beings with milli-micron or micron in size and are not visible to our naked eyes are called micro-organisms. Microorganisms include the cellular organisms like bacteria, fungi, algae and protozoa. Viruses are also included as one of the microorganism but they are acellular.

2. Microbiology is the study of microorganisms,
those being unicellular (single cell), multicellular
(cell colony), or acellular (lacking cells).
Microbiology is the study of all living organisms
that are too small to be visible with the naked
eye. This includes bacteria, archaea, viruses,
fungi, prions, protozoa and algae, collectively
known as 'microbes'.

9. Food microbiology is the study of the
microorganisms that inhabit, create, or
contaminate food.
Microorganisms are essential for the
production of foods such as cheese, yogurt,
and other fermented1 foods such as bread,
beer and wine.
10. Agricultural microbiology is a branch of
microbiology dealing with plant-associated
microbes and animal diseases.
It also deals with the microbiology of soil
fertility, such as microbial degradation of
organic matter and soil nutrient
transformations.
11. Industrial microbiology is a branch of
biotechnology that applies microbial
sciences to create industrial products in
mass quantities.
One way to increase production is by gene
amplification, this is done by the use of
plasmids, and vectors.
12. Environmental biotechnology is biotechnology that
is applied to and used to study the natural
environment.
The International Society for Environmental
Biotechnology defines environmental
biotechnology as "the development, use and
regulation of biological systems for remediation of
contaminated environments (land, air, water), and
for environment-friendly processes.
